I did notice that you seem to have a few redundant mods in your mod list. Things like Dinos Decorations by dinozaurz which is replaced by (included with) CREAtive Clutter by Damanding which is also on your list.
Also you have Xnjguy Filled Mods All-In-One by Xnjguy mod listed but also a few of his standalones that are included in the all in one listed.
Just something that caught my eye as odd and makes me wonder. If I don't want redundant esp's how will I know which one of the redundant mods any given decoration comes from?
